Commercial Plumbing Service in Denver, CO

Commercial plumbing services encompass a wide range of projects related to the installation, repair, and maintenance of plumbing systems in commercial properties such as office buildings, retail spaces, restaurants, and industrial facilities. These services typically address issues like leaking pipes, clogged drains, water heater repairs, fixture replacements, and system upgrades to ensure efficient water flow and sanitation. Property owners interested in requesting commercial plumbing services should understand the scope of work involved, the importance of proper system design, and the need for timely repairs to prevent disruptions or property damage.

Before requesting commercial plumbing services, property owners often want to know about the specific problems affecting their plumbing systems and the potential solutions. It’s helpful to have details about the age of the plumbing infrastructure, any ongoing leaks or blockages, and recent repairs or modifications. Clear communication about the property’s plumbing layout and the nature of issues can assist in planning effective solutions and ensuring that all aspects of the system meet the property’s needs and local building codes.

Common Commercial Plumbing Service Jobs

Commercial plumbing repairs - fixing leaks, clogs, and broken fixtures in business properties.

Pipe installation and replacement - upgrading or installing new pipes for improved water flow.

Drain cleaning services - clearing blockages to prevent backups and maintain drainage.

Water heater services - installing, repairing, or replacing commercial water heating systems.

Backflow prevention - ensuring water safety and compliance with local codes.

Fixture upgrades and repairs - updating sinks, toilets, and other plumbing fixtures for efficiency.

Commercial Plumbing Service Questions

What types of commercial plumbing services are available? Services include installation, repair, and maintenance of plumbing systems for offices, retail spaces, and industrial buildings.

How can I tell if my commercial plumbing system needs repairs? Signs include persistent leaks, slow drains, low water pressure, or unusual noises coming from pipes or fixtures.

What are common commercial plumbing projects? Projects often involve installing new fixtures, upgrading piping, or addressing drainage issues in commercial properties.

Why should property owners schedule regular plumbing inspections? Regular inspections help identify potential problems early and prevent costly repairs or system failures.
